Frequently Asked Questions about Marriott Hotels Australia

  • What is the hierarchy of marriott hotels?

    In short, Marriott's class levels range from Entry Level (Fairfield Inn, Four Points) to Premium (Marriott, Sheraton), Distinctive Premium (JW Marriott, Renaissance), Luxury (Ritz-Carlton, St. Regis) and Ultra Luxury (Edition, Bulgari). Higher classes offer upgraded amenities, services, locations and room rates.
  • Who owns marriott hotels?

    Marriott International, Inc. is a publicly traded company, so it is owned by its shareholders. The ownership of Marriott is divided among individual investors, institutional investors, and mutual funds that hold its stock. The company trades on the NASDAQ stock exchange under the ticker symbol MAR.The Marriott family, including J.W. Marriott Jr., who served as the CEO for many years, and his brother Richard Marriott, also hold a significant number of shares and have had substantial influence over the company.
  • What time is check out at marriott hotels?

    Check-out times can vary by hotel, even within the Marriott brand. Typically, the standard check-out time is around 11:00 AM or 12:00 PM (noon). However, some hotels may offer later check-out times, especially for elite members of Marriott's loyalty program, or as part of specific room packages.
  • What is marriott bonvoy?

    The program was introduced in February 2019 as a rebranding and unification of Marriott's previous loyalty programs: Marriott Rewards, The Ritz-Carlton Rewards, and Starwood Preferred Guest (SPG). Members of Marriott Bonvoy can earn points by staying at Marriott hotels and resorts, as well as through other activities such as using co-branded credit cards, booking car rentals, and holding events at Marriott properties. These points can be redeemed for free nights, room upgrades, flights, experiences, and more.

Tasmania's natural, culinary and creative treasures are within easy reach at the award-winning Hobart CBD hotel, The Tasman. Anchored to the waterfront precinct and in the embrace of kunanyi/Mount Wellington, Australia's first Luxury Collection hotel sits comfortably between Hobart's CBD, picturesque Derwent harbour, MONA Ferry terminal and the iconic Salamanca Place and Battery Point neighbourhoods. In a showcase of understated elegance by design, The Tasman is an architectural symphony; an overture of 1840s Georgian heritage, building to 1940s Art Deco and a 2020s modern extension finale. Original sandstone contrasts spectacularly with a glass-encased prism of modern architecture.

Positioned directly on the famous Four Mile Beach, Sheraton Grand Mirage Resort Port Douglas is a premier Port Douglas hotel and is the perfect stepping-off point to the UNESCO World Heritage-listed Great Barrier Reef and Daintree Rainforest. This resort in Port Douglas has had a long-term responsibility to protect the natural environment and create a positive impact on the community through water conservation, energy efficiency, recycling initiatives, and the reduction of food waste. Famous for the two hectares of palm-fringed lagoon-style pools filled with water from the ocean, guests can float the day away, relax in a private poolside cabana, or swim up to the pool bar. Alternatively, explore 147 hectares of tropical gardens including the world-renowned Mirage Country Club, and choose from seven vibrant restaurants and bars.
